Construction Advertising Options in Macclesfield Forest

We find that a mixture of marketing options works well for the building, housing and construction sectors. Before putting together an advertising campaign, our teams will call you to discuss your aims, ambitions, and target markets. 

For home improvements or house builders/sellers, strong local campaigns around where the housing or services are offered obviously work best. This is often done very successfully through strong local outdoor campaigns in Macclesfield Forest, regional radio and localised television advertising.

Generally, in the housebuilding sector, profit margins are high, e.g. costs of a house, renovation, and building parts are expensive but potentially lucrative, so in order to attract new customers, it is worth investing a good amount in marketing as the returns can be very favourable.

It is, therefore, no surprise that our building and trade clients often choose to invest in relatively expensive but high-impact marketing which hits millions of potential customers.

Also, as well as creating a strong corporate and brand image many of our clients like to get the message out about their environmentally conscious approach, showing a positive, personal and less commercial side to their organisation and how they seek to support and enrich communities. The balance of the commercial and personal is often key to a successful campaign and creating a positive image.

Trader Supplier Marketing

At PromoMedia we work with Trade and Building suppliers to advertise their goods to house-builders, independent labourers and local building companies.

  • Major nationwide suppliers with large budgets obviously choose to market their products all across the UK and for these we look at strong national campaigns looking at major ITV advertising, radio and outdoor campaigns.

  • For smaller, more local-based suppliers, we look at key outdoor in and around business parks or areas that are undergoing a large amount of regeneration, as well as press ads, leaflet and poster print distribution to really target the localities.

Trader Supplier marketing is important to portray that you are knowledgeable, affordable and experienced in what you are offering.
